Dismissed constable arrested by Ijoor police for posing as Lokayukta DYSP,extorting officials in Bengaluru

The Ijoor police of Ramanagara district on Saturday arrested a 55-year-old former Lokayukta staff who used to threaten and extort money from government officials, posing as Lokayukta sleuth .

Based on a complaint filed by Child development planning officer from Magadi,a team of police track down the accused identified as Murugeppa,charging him with extortion and impersonation.

Senior officer told reporters that the accused Murugeppa,was a police constable with the Lokayukta, dismissed from service for his corrupt practices .

Making use of the expertise he had during his tenure, Murugeppa started extortion racket and obtained a list of officials to call them posing as Deputy Superintendent of Police .

He would call the gullible officials threaten them to conduct raid on them and later extort money.

Probe reveal that he had as many as 46 extortion cases registered across the state pending against him.The police have seized three mobile phones and nine SIMs which he had obtained from different companies with fake documents to use it for the extortion racket .
